Three Dark Horses Grenache Mataro Rosé fruit is crushed and destemmed, followed by 12 hours skin contact time in the press for colour and flavour extraction. The juice is then pressed to oak for fermentation – all wild.
Delicate aromas of strawberries and raspberries, with subtle herb and spice followed by a floral lift.
A dry, savoury style of rose. Plenty of red fruit flavours with a spicy hit. An excellent drink on its own but will accompany a variety of food styles.
Three Dark Horses is the new project for former Coriole winemaker Matt Broomhead. When the opportunity arose in 2009 to make wine from Bruno Romano’s old vineyard in the Seaview sub region of McLaren Vale- Matt teamed up with his father Alan and grandfather Frank and the Three Dark Horses were born.
Today Matt and Alan run this small label with Matt’s 90-year-old grandfather Frank a vintage regular. Their focus is on producing small batch, hand made, and a ordable wines of character.
